Objective Action

The aim of the Social Hackathon innovation marathon was to activate institutions and businesses, but also the whole society to create original applications for social innovation and entrepreneurship.

More specifically, the Social Hackathon has the following main objectives:

● Creating a culture of innovation and collaboration.

● Supporting youth and innovative entrepreneurship, opportunities for young people, fighting unemployment.

● Supporting the local economy, as contestants from all over Greece can participate, who can then create their own business.

● Identify smart and innovative solutions to the problems and challenges facing both the themes and the citizens dealing with related issues.

● Creating an ecosystem of innovation and entrepreneurship in the field of social innovation by leveraging new emerging technologies.

 

 

Target Audience

The Social Hackathon was open to engineers, programmers, economists, analysts, researchers, students. Indicative themes for submitting ideas were supporting local communities and economies, social innovation, health advocacy, sustainability and fair business, dialogue and empowering civil society.

 

Duration

The Social Hackathon was announced at the Open Day 27 April 2023, 12-14 May 2023 was the three-day marathon Social Hackathon from which the 5 teams that passed to the 5-month acceleration phase emerged, while on 13 December 2023 the grand winner was announced.


Description

The Social Hackathon is the continuation of the SUP Free Hackathon and the Sustainability Hackathon, the first two open innovation actions that aimed to create innovative applications for a daily life without single-use plastics and the creation of original applications and solutions on issues of sustainability, sustainability and environmental protection respectively.

The action is part of an open innovation roadmap and the Innovation Lab open innovation lab, supported by Lidl Hellas, to activate institutions and businesses, but also the whole society to create prototype applications for social innovation and entrepreneurship.

It includes the organisation of the Social Hackathon innovation marathon on 12-14 May 2023, the 5-month cycle of support for the 5 proposed solutions, so that the prototype applications can be transformed into productive solutions.

The event supports participants to form teams and collaborate to develop and present their idea.

The winning teams and solutions were supported for 5 months to develop their solution into a production application (acceleration phase), and the winning idea was announced on 13 December 2023 at an event.

Impact on Society

The Social Hackathon attracted the interest of individuals and groups from all over Greece and abroad. Participants included startup companies, developers, researchers, students from universities of the country, professionals, business executives and secondary school students.

More than 200 contestants, 28 teams and 30 mentors expressed interest in participating in the marathon, who guided and supported the teams to shape and further develop their idea, while 5 of them secured entry into the 5-month business acceleration program. The winning teams won €200 in gift cards for each team member from Lidl Hellas, €500 in cash for each team from the Athanasios C. Laskaridis Charitable Foundation, as well as participation in the 5-month Social Innovation Lab business acceleration programme, while the 6th team won a special commendation.

In total, the programme involved:

- Over 50 hours of acceleration

- More than 14 workshops

- 10 Media Channels

- 6 videos

- More than 80 Publicity Actions

- 25 business meetings

- 15 real-time business consulting

- More than 100 mentoring sessions

- Over 40 hours of mentoring

- Over 200 APPs downloaded

Initiative Location

The Open Day was held remotely using videoconferencing tools. The Social Hackathon was held with physical presence at T16 in Athens. The final was held at the Hyatt Regency Hotel in Thessaloniki with physical presence.

Working with Organization

The Social Hackathon was held with the support of Lidl Hellas, in cooperation with the Athanasios C. Laskaridis Charitable Foundation, with the technological and organizational support of the Greek innovation company Crowdpolicy, under the auspices of the Ministry of Development and Investment.

Workers Participation

For the implementation of the project, employees of the Corporate Responsibility department of Lidl Hellas, the Athanasios C. Laskaridis Charitable Foundation and Crowdpolicy collaborated, while the production of the videos was undertaken by the Dotmov production team. Representatives of Lidl Hellas participated as members of the jury and as mentors, while the final marathon was held in the presence of the company's CEO.
